how to use one javascript function for multiple input fields
Improve this answer. server. Code Review Stack Exchange is a question and answer site for peer programmer code reviews. It invoked handle submit callback after submitting the form which in return invoke the create method of BoxList component passing the form values to create the box. Can patents be featured/explained in a youtube video i.e. Step 1: Install Laravel 8 App. Because the form name props match the state property keys, the firstName input will set the firstName state and the lastName input will separately set the lastName state. Why did the Soviets not shoot down US spy satellites during the Cold War? acknowledge that you have read and understood our, Data Structure & Algorithm Classes (Live), Data Structure & Algorithm-Self Paced(C++/JAVA), Android App Development with Kotlin(Live), Full Stack Development with React & Node JS(Live), G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, ReactJS setting up development environment, Differences between Functional Components and Class Components in React. Is quantile regression a maximum likelihood method? To get the ball rolling, a few things that come to mind: In getInputs and showOuput you use document.getElementById to get the same DOM elements over and over again. So let's think this through. Code here: https://github.com/wesbos/javascript-verification-inputs Is lock-free synchronization always superior to synchronization using locks? Making statements based on opinion; back them up with references or personal experience. What is the arrow function, and how to create it ? Javascript Program for Pairs such that one is a power multiple of other. I have to enable/disable multiple inputs when a select change. A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. Enabling or disabling input fields. Try it on CodePen. What does +_ operator mean in JavaScript ? I have had the html side of design down for a while, but the javascript aspect is new for me. letting the DOM handle user input for you is referred to as uncontrolled input. You might have noticed that sometimes websites like e-commerce or some government website have two address fields in their forms. RV coach and starter batteries connect negative to chassis; how does energy from either batteries' + terminal know which battery to flow back to? This example is using [evt.target.name], with the name in square brackets, to create a dynamic key name in the object. I would like to know how to use single method for both inputs in javacript. rev2023.3.1.43269. A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. Introduction to Yup Object Validation In React. Why do we kill some animals but not others? In the following example, we have 2 input fields and a button element. The checked prop is introduced with a condition that determines whether that particular button is shown as active or not. Not the answer you're looking for? JavaScript Nullish Coalescing(??) Launching the CI/CD and R Collectives and community editing features for Is there an "exists" function for jQuery? Forms can be considered as the backbone of web applications. These components are then invoked the given methods at right time according to the user interactions with the app. Options are using the inbuilt HTML validation, writing one yourself or using a validation schema. upgrading to decora light switches- why left switch has white and black wire backstabbed? To learn more, see our tips on writing great answers. You could test the result for NaN or Infinity and show a proper message to the user: Event though it's a very simply example, add these two things in your header: You're using form elements that are not descendants of a form element, nor do you link them to a form using the form-attribute. // document level function; Hence, the React component that renders the form is now in control of what happens to that form on subsequent user input. I have been using this simple js function to validate a field in a form is filled in. This is the essential point for handling multiple input fields with one handler. By using our site, you How to validate if input in input field has boolean value using express-validator ? different ways. Our mission is to bring the invaluable knowledge and experiences of experts from all over the world to the novice. (function (a, b) { return a + b + 100; }); (a, b) => a + b + 100; const a = 4; const b = 2; (function () { return a + b + 100; }); () => a + b + 100; The examples were much appreciated thank you. Check if an array is empty or not in JavaScript. JavaScript Auto-filling one field same as other Note: features like 'required' (line 18, 20, 29, 31)-ensures that the form will only be submitted if these fields are non-empty; 'pattern = " [0-9] {6}"' (line 20, 31)-ensures that format of zip-code is correct i.e., six digit zip-code.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. How to generate a random boolean using JavaScript ?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. How can I recognize one?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. And let your link provide those values for the different forms. Set a default parameter value for a JavaScript function, Get selected value in dropdown list using JavaScript. Set a default parameter value for a JavaScript function. this is just an example I . First the form submission process is all up the wahoo. How to affect other elements when one element is hovered in CSS ?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. We can take advantage of this property to clear an input field by setting the value to an empty string. How to validate if input in input field has alphabets only using express-validator ? we use e[event.target.name]:event.target.value to tell setUser function what property to update based on the name. This is a working example of a single input. Do German ministers decide themselves how to vote in EU decisions or do they have to follow a government line? Making statements based on opinion; back them up with references or personal experience. You can change this by setting the type-attribute: To further improve UX create labels to couple your text with a corresponding input. For a more in-depth beginner guide on how to build forms with multiple input fields Complete Guide to Building React Forms with useState Hook JavaScript Tutorial Hi! One for the primary address and another for the secondary address(or one for the billing address and another for the shipping address etc). React normalizes the use of many other types of input fields so that they are consumed in a very similar way. We are going to see how to make such kind of Auto-Complete form using JavaScript. Planned Maintenance scheduled March 2nd, 2023 at 01:00 AM UTC (March 1st, Four-function calculator with roots and powers, Calculator with four arithmetic operations, Web page that calculates results of four arithmetic operations for two numbers, Basic console calculator with four operations, Very simple calculator with four basic operations using only if/else statements. How to ignore loop in else condition using JavaScript ? Learn more about Stack Overflow the company, and our products. In HTML, form types such as
Shooting In Medford Oregon Today,
Maria Amato Spencer,
Ralph And Earl Bellamy Related,
Bogey Hills Country Club Menu,
Wet Hair Smells Like Ammonia,
Articles H